Transaction 68f56866d4d92d35f4469ec9ff7908063806fe8c81a7ae641f55fe9b73aaa3fd

1 Input
2 Outputs
  • 68f56866d4d92d35f4469ec9ff7908063806fe8c81a7ae641f55fe9b73aaa3fd:0
  • value  2940000
    address  1AKU3yPwwhNL1x1aSScN1YFAg1tr77ahPN
  • 68f56866d4d92d35f4469ec9ff7908063806fe8c81a7ae641f55fe9b73aaa3fd:1
  • value  1736867
    address  17oFkAo1kKS56QGqWHTuVrXBxfNg9xde8A